Minnesota Where to Buy Alcohol (2026)

Full-strength beer, wine, and spirits sold only in licensed liquor stores (private or municipal-owned). Grocery and convenience stores may sell only 3.2% (low-alcohol) beer. Many cities operate municipal liquor stores.
